Sign In — Free (10 views/day)INTL PROFESSIONAL RODEO ASSOCIATION, founded in 1957, is a community nonprofit that reported $2.1M in total revenue in fiscal year 2023. Revenue surged 40% from the prior year, signaling strong growth momentum. The organization ran a surplus of $533K, a strong 25% operating margin.
PROMOTE RODEO SPORT
ORGANIZATION SANTIONS RODEOS TO PROVIDE FAIR PLAY AND SAFETY TO MEMBERS AND TO PROMOTE THE SPORT OF RODEO. APPROXIMATELY 2477 MEMBERS WERE SERVED. FINAL, REGIONAL AND NATIONAL RODEOS WERE PRODUCED.
